Greenville, NC— January 2021 — Metronet today announced that businesses and residents in select Greenville areas are officially eligible to receive Metronet's 100 percent fiber optic services. As Metronet progresses through its two-year construction plan in the City of Greenville, you can call the phone number above or check for availability in your area.

“As one of Metronet's first customers in Greenville, I have been able to experience an ultra-high-speed fiber-optic network that has made working online easier and faster than before,” said Julia Kulas. “Metronet's technicians have been incredible to work with getting my services set-up and I’m excited for my neighbors to get to experience the Metronet difference.”

Metronet brings fiber optic services directly to homes and businesses in underserved communities in America with affordable, symmetrical speeds up to 10 Gigabits with no long-term contracts. The company expects its network to be available to more than one million residential households and business locations in the near term, providing more service options to hundreds of communities.

“As Metronet makes its way through construction, and now into the start of installations, Greenville has been a great partner as we integrate into their community to officially provide ultra-high-speed internet to residents and businesses,” stated John Cinelli, Metronet CEO. “We look forward to serving more of Greenville and are excited to see the impact that our services will have one the way the community works, learns and plays.”

Metronet will soon have a storefront in the Greenville area that will serve as the command center for customer service and sales located at 530 SE Greenville Blvd, Suite A, near Sports Clips Haircuts of Greenville.

As Metronet continues construction throughout Greenville, residents in construction areas will receive communication by mail about construction activity in their neighborhood 30 days prior to beginning and the company provides additional messaging, such as yard signs, to let residents know when the temporary construction process is beginning in their neighborhood. Metronet crews are marked by ID tags and branded vehicles.
